Output 577f239130435c1084816536ae06c41437a72222ee3b97e97a93f106ec71be21:12

value
3906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8802ab77034474e630a5982e77fc88ec8313033a5dff25ae7e1c610769af645b
address
bc1p3qp2kacrg36wvv99nqh80lygajp3xqe6thljttn7r3ssw6d0v3dsy0mm7m
transaction
577f239130435c1084816536ae06c41437a72222ee3b97e97a93f106ec71be21
spent
true